World
Consumer Rights Day
World Consumer Rights Day occurs on 15 March every year. It
is an international day of action and awareness, observed by
consumer organisations and civil rights groups around the world.
The date, 15 March, marks the day President John F. Kennedy
told the US congress: 'Consumers by definition include us all.
They are the largest economic group, affecting and affected
by almost every public and private economic decision. Yet they
are the only important group... whose views are often not heard.'
